区块链实验原理及应用:深入解析与实际案例

        发布时间:2024-11-17 21:40:49

        区块链技术自其在比特币中的首次应用以来,已逐渐发展成为一项引领新技术革命的重要工具。它不仅促进了数字货币的出现,也为各行业提供了创新的解决方案。在本篇文章中,我们将深入探讨区块链的基本原理、实验方法以及其在各个领域的应用案例,帮助读者全面了解这一技术的潜力及前景。

        一、区块链的基本原理

        区块链可以被视为一个分布式的数据库,主要由数据块、链结构和共识机制三部分组成。每一个数据块都包含一组经过验证的交易记录,新的区块在网络中被添加后,便形成了一个不可更改的链条。

        首先,区块链的数据结构可以概括为以下几个特点:

        1. **去中心化**:不同于传统的中心化数据库,区块链的数据由多个节点共同维护,这样大大提高了数据的安全性与可靠性。

        2. **不可篡改**:区块链中的数据一旦添加到链中,它将无法被修改或删除。任何试图修改数据的行为都会被网络的其他节点识别并拒绝。

        3. **透明性**:区块链的交易记录可以被所有节点访问,这使得所有参与者可以随时查看和审计交易历史。

        其次,区块链的核心组件之一是“共识机制”。共识机制确保所有节点就数据的真实性达成一致,目前常见的共识机制包括工作量证明(PoW)、权益证明(PoS)等。不同的共识机制在效率、安全性和去中心化方面存在差异,适用于不同场景。

        二、区块链实验的基本方法

        研究区块链技术的实验方法主要包括模拟、测试网络和真实环境的应用。为了进行针对性的实验,我们通常需要设置实验环境、安装相应的区块链软件以及创建测试网络。以下是区块链实验的一些主要步骤:

        1. **环境搭建**:首先需要选择合适的区块链平台,比如Ethereum、Hyperledger等。然后,根据所选择的平台要求配置实验环境,包括选择操作系统、数据库、网络协议等。

        2. **节点部署**:在实验环境中部署多个节点,节点数量的多少直接影响实验的准确性和有效性。节点间的网络连接也需保证稳定,以便准确测试事务处理效率和共识机制的表现。

        3. **模拟交易**:在实验中可用链上环境运行虚拟货币进行交易测试,观察不同条件下的交易确认时间及费用。此外,对各种攻击方式进行模拟,如51%攻击、双重支付等,以评测区块链的安全性。

        4. **数据收集与分析**:通过实验收集的各种数据,通过专业的数据分析工具来评估区块链在特定条件下的运行表现,从而为后续的实际应用提供依据。

        三、区块链的实际应用案例

        随着区块链技术的不断成熟,越来越多的行业和应用场景开始尝试导入区块链技术。以下是一些典型的区块链应用案例:

        1. **金融服务**:金融领域是区块链技术应用最为广泛的领域之一。以Ripple为例,它提供了一种高效的跨境支付解决方案,能够降低传统金融交易的成本和时间,提高资金流动性。

        2. **供应链管理**:许多企业开始利用区块链追踪产品从生产到消费的全过程。沃尔玛利用区块链技术监控食品供应链,确保食品来源的透明和安全。

        3. **身份认证**:在数字身份管理方面,区块链可以为用户提供去中心化的身份存储方案,确保用户在网络中的隐私。例如,Evernym公司的Sovrin网络,允许用户掌控自己的身份数据。

        4. **版权保护**:区块链技术也被用来保护创作者的版权。通过在区块链上发布作品的哈希值,创作者可以更有效地证明作品的所有权,并追溯作品的使用情况。

        四、区块链未来的发展方向

        随着技术的不断演进,区块链的未来发展方向也开始逐渐显现。以下几个方面或将成为重点:

        1. **互操作性**:未来不同区块链之间的互操作性将成为重要的发展方向,这样不同平台及其应用可以进行无缝的交流,提高资源的利用效率。

        2. **隐私保护**:隐私保护技术的进一步发展将为区块链应用提供更大的便利,如ZK-SNARKs等技术将使用户即便在公开链上,仍能保护其隐私信息。

        3. **政府及法规的支持**:区块链作为新兴技术,在未来将得到更广泛的政策支持,尤其是在法律地位、合规性等领域,以促进其更好的发展。

        相关问题及解答

        1. 区块链如何确保其安全性?

        区块链通过使用加密技术和共识机制确保其安全性。每个区块都采用加密哈希函数保护数据,确保数据在链中的安全。而共识机制(如工作量证明或权益证明)则可以防止恶意用户通过控制网络中的部分节点来篡改数据。此外,通过分布式存储,区块链的数据不局限于单一地点,即使某个节点发生故障,整体数据也不会因此丢失。

        2. 区块链会取代传统银行吗?

        区块链技术虽然在一些金融操作中表现出了高效与便捷,但并不意味着它将完全取代传统银行。传统银行在监管、合规及客户信任等方面具有优势。此外,区块链目前尚未达到完全成熟的阶段,很多技术与法规的问题需要解决。因此,区块链更可能成为传统银行的一个补充,尤其是在提升效率和减少成本方面。

        3. 我该如何开始学习区块链技术?

        学习区块链技术可以从以下几个步骤入手:首先,掌握计算机网络基础知识,了解加密算法及数据结构理论。其次,通过阅读一些经典书籍,如《精通比特币》和《区块链原理与应用》等,来增强对理论的理解。此外,实践也是至关重要的,可以尝试参与开源项目或搭建自己的区块链网络,积累实际经验。

        总之,区块链技术作为一种颠覆性技术,正逐渐在各行各业中发光发热。理解其原理、学习实验方法,并关注其应用案例,将有助于我们把握这一趋势背后的机遇和挑战。

        分享 :
                    author

                    tpwallet

                    TokenPocket是全球最大的数字货币钱包,支持包括BTC, ETH, BSC, TRON, Aptos, Polygon, Solana, OKExChain, Polkadot, Kusama, EOS等在内的所有主流公链及Layer 2,已为全球近千万用户提供可信赖的数字货币资产管理服务,也是当前DeFi用户必备的工具钱包。

                      相关新闻

                      加密货币被骗后如何有效
                      2024-12-24
                      加密货币被骗后如何有效

                      随着加密货币的日益普及,越来越多的人开始投资和交易比特币、以太坊等虚拟货币。然而,随着市场的发展,一些...

                      加密货币担保平台:如何
                      2024-08-28
                      加密货币担保平台:如何

                      随着加密货币的日益普及,许多人开始关注如何安全地交易和投资这些数字资产。在这一背景下,加密货币担保平台...

                      如何选择合适的USDT提取钱
                      2025-01-19
                      如何选择合适的USDT提取钱

                      随着数字货币市场的不断发展,越来越多的人开始关注和投资于稳定币,尤其是Tether (USDT)。作为最受欢迎的稳定币之...

                      2023年最新加密货币价格分
                      2025-05-03
                      2023年最新加密货币价格分

                      引言 近年来,加密货币已经成为了投资和金融领域的重要话题。随着比特币、以太坊等著名加密货币的不断增长和普...

                                                <i dir="g5cnk4"></i><u lang="2xsbcj"></u><time dir="jpm9l5"></time><ins draggable="8wnnil"></ins><font dir="vs7wid"></font><u id="u7o8bp"></u><em date-time="kfwtg5"></em><b draggable="sd42eb"></b><time date-time="6mbkxb"></time><area draggable="bg4p1w"></area><dl id="bkoelb"></dl><ul date-time="55fg_d"></ul><ul id="iyaix4"></ul><kbd id="2ps5tq"></kbd><acronym date-time="fi612g"></acronym><noscript dir="tykpzn"></noscript><kbd dropzone="br5n0_"></kbd><kbd dir="j3rngi"></kbd><pre dropzone="8m7vjw"></pre><strong draggable="sfb43f"></strong><noscript dropzone="dfghqn"></noscript><em dir="90o8x8"></em><noscript id="g7k11v"></noscript><del id="3l2nzl"></del><ul date-time="m2gf0a"></ul><font dropzone="cyq4bi"></font><ins id="i5aczh"></ins><ul dropzone="dg3txf"></ul><center date-time="9xtjfk"></center><code dropzone="i1n7iu"></code>

                                                        标签